The process in which a group of investment banks distributes securities is called what?

  • Task groups
  • Syndicate
  • Investment groups
  • Securitize groups
Correct Answer: B. Syndicate

Detailed Explanation

When a company issues new securities, the distribution is often too large for a single investment bank to handle. To manage this, a group of investment banks forms a syndicate. The syndicate collectively underwrites and distributes the securities to investors, sharing both the risk and the proceeds. This ensures wider distribution and reduces individual exposure for each bank. Options like task groups, investment groups, or securitize groups are not the correct financial terms.
